Chapter 70 for Editing and Discussion
There’s nothing to understand so don’t bother trying. The mind wants to order, the body knows it fails. These teachings are bullshit, no meaning at all. If you want to know any little thing, try breaking your heart first.
This is a bittersweet chapter, which I like. It's a little unclear for me, though. What is "failing" in the first stanza, and why is a broken heart necessary to learn? I like the reminder not to believe what you read in the second chapter.
